fix: (Issue #569) page 0346

This commit is contained in:
Sudhish2607 2020-10-28 19:31:37 -05:00
parent a755d18010
commit 783918f64b

View File

@ -234,21 +234,22 @@
# Y = INNER GIMBAL ANGLE
# Z = MIDDLE GIMBAL ANGLE
#
# THE INTERPRETATION OF THIS MATRIX IS AS FOLLOWS:
# THE INTERPRETATION OF THIS MATRIX IS AS FOLLOWS
#
# IF A , A , A REPRESENT THE COMPONENTS OF A VECTOR IN S/C AXES THEN THE COMPONENTS OF THE SAME VECTOR IN
# X Y Z
# STABLE MEMBER AXES (B , B , B ) ARE
# X Y Z
#
# [ B ] [ A ]
# [ X ] [ X ]
# [ ] [ ]
# [ B ] * [ A ]
# [ Y ] = M [ Y ]
# [ ] [ ]
# [ B ] [ B ]
# [ Z ] [ Z ]
# (B ) (A )
# ( X) ( X)
# ( ) ( )
# ( ) * ( )
# (B ) = M (A )
# ( Y) ( Y)
# ( ) ( )
# (B ) (A )
# ( Z) ( Z)
#
# THE SUBROUTINE WILL STORE THIS MATRIX IN SEQUENTIAL LOCATIONS OF ERASABLE MEMORY AS SPECIFIED BY THE CALLING
# *
@ -263,7 +264,7 @@
# THIS ROUTINE EXTRACTS THE CDU ANGLES FROM A DIRECTION COSINE MATRIX (M SCALED BY 2) RELATING S/C AXIS TO
# *
# STABLE MEMBER AXES. X1 MUST CONTAIN THE COMPLEMENT OF THE STARTING ADDRESS FOR M. THE SUBROUTINE LEAVES THE
# CORRESPONDING GIMBAL ANGLES IN V(MPAC) AS DOUBLE PRECISION 1'S COMPLEMENT ANGLES SCALED BY 2PI. THE FORMULAS
# CORRESPONDING GIMBAL ANGLES IN V(MPAC) AS DOUBLE PRECISION 1:S COMPLEMENT ANGLES SCALED BY 2PI. THE FORMULAS
# FOR THIS CONVERSION ARE
#
# Z = ARCSIN (M )
@ -272,8 +273,9 @@
# Y = ARCSIN (-M /COSZ)
# 6
#
# IF M IS NEGATIVE, Y IS REPLACED BY PI SGN Y - Y.
# IF M IS NEGATIVE, Y IS REPLACED BY PI SGN Y - Y
# 0
# Page 347
# X = ARCSIN (-M /COSZ)
# 5